随着互联网技术的飞速发展,传统零售行业正在经历着一场前所未有的变革,这场变革的核心是新零售,即通过大数据、人工智能等技术手段,实现线上线下融合,提高消费者体验和购物便利性,在这个过程中,服务器作为数据处理和存储的核心设备,对于新零售行业的成功至关重要,本文将详细介绍新零售行业服务器解决方案的关键技术和应用实践。
服务器硬件选择
在新零售行业中,服务器需要处理大量的数据和请求,因此硬件配置要求较高,以下是一些建议的硬件配置:
1、高性能处理器:至少需要四核以上的CPU,如Intel Xeon或AMD EPYC系列,以提高处理能力。
2、大容量内存:至少64GB以上的DDR4内存,以满足大数据分析的需求。
3、高速硬盘:采用SSD固态硬盘,提高数据读写速度,至少需要1TB以上的存储空间。
4、高带宽网络接口:至少需要1Gbps以上的网络接口,以保证数据传输速度。
服务器软件部署
新零售行业服务器解决方案需要部署以下关键软件:
1、操作系统:推荐使用稳定成熟的Linux操作系统,如CentOS、Ubuntu等。
2、数据库管理系统:根据业务需求选择合适的数据库系统,如MySQL、PostgreSQL、MongoDB等。
3、Web服务器:部署Nginx或Apache等Web服务器,用于处理HTTP请求。
4、负载均衡器:使用Nginx、HAProxy等负载均衡器,实现服务器集群的流量分发。
5、缓存系统:部署Redis或Memcached等缓存系统,提高数据访问速度。
6、大数据处理框架:根据需求部署Hadoop、Spark等大数据处理框架。
服务器安全策略
新零售行业服务器解决方案需要考虑以下安全策略:
1、防火墙设置:配置合理的防火墙规则,防止未经授权的访问。
2、数据加密:对敏感数据进行加密处理,如SSL/TLS加密通信。
3、定期备份:定期对数据进行备份,以防止数据丢失。
4、安全更新:及时更新操作系统和软件的安全补丁,防范安全漏洞。
5、权限管理:合理分配用户权限,避免越权操作。
服务器监控与维护
为确保服务器稳定运行,需要实施以下监控与维护措施:
1、实时监控:使用Zabbix、Nagios等监控工具,实时监控服务器的CPU、内存、磁盘、网络等指标。
2、日志分析:定期分析服务器日志,发现并解决潜在问题。
3、性能优化:根据监控数据,对服务器进行性能优化,如调整配置参数、升级硬件等。
4、故障恢复:制定故障恢复计划,确保在发生故障时能够快速恢复服务。
相关问题与解答
Q1:新零售行业服务器解决方案中,如何选择合适的数据库管理系统?
A1:选择合适的数据库管理系统需要根据业务需求来决定,如果业务数据结构固定且查询性能要求较高,可以选择关系型数据库,如MySQL、PostgreSQL等;如果业务数据结构多变且需要高速读写,可以选择非关系型数据库,如MongoDB、Redis等,还需要考虑数据库的可扩展性、安全性和易用性等因素。
Q2:新零售行业服务器解决方案中,如何实现服务器的高可用性?
A2:实现服务器的高可用性可以通过以下方法:
1、使用负载均衡器,实现服务器集群的流量分发,避免单点故障。
2、部署主备服务器,当主服务器出现故障时,备服务器能够快速接管业务。
3、使用分布式存储系统,如Ceph、GlusterFS等,实现数据的高可用性。
4、定期进行故障演练,确保故障恢复计划的有效性。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/404556.html